WHEREAS, the owners of said stn desirous of having the foreign material removed; i.

WHEREAS, the City believes that it islllm the of the public to undertake a clean up of these exterior areas;

WHEREAS, the City's willingness to undertt e such a cleanup should not in anyway be construed as an acknowledgment or admission t*at.~the ;ity is any way responsible for any condition, environmental or otherwise, that may exist in or ~oit th exterior areas or that the foreign material is a risk to the public health or safety; . I NOW THEREFORE, it is; hereby age by a d between the parties to this agreement, for and in consideration of One Dollar and other good any valuable consideration, the receipt of which is hereby acknowledged,
